한지소재를 이용한 드레스 디자인 연구
A Study on the Design of Korean Paper Dress

In modern society, various ways are being sought to promote the culture of a country and other additional icons associated with it. South Korea is no stranger to such trend, and it is making tremendous efforts to promote its presence all over the world. There may be a wide range of ways to promote one’s own culture, and Hanbok (Korean traditional dress) is a popular cultural icon that best represents Korean style. Hanbok is symbolically at the fore of making a powerful country equipped with a sophisticated culture through globalization. It is backed up not only by widespread interest in traditional culture, but also continual expansion of the Korean wave phenomenon. Consequently, many Korean designers currently feature the traditional beauty of Koreans in the field of fashion, further taking it into the world stage. In addition, the modern fashion industry requires fresh, unique and personalized materials. As the beauty inherent in the material itself is preferentially considered at the stage of design and interest in wellbeing-themed natural materials and natural dye is increasing due to environmental issues, environment-friendly materials are drawing considerable attention. Native Korean Paper has a unique natural beauty and simplicity that evokes a feeling of affinity. It is made from bast fiber from paper mulberry. It is durable, light, tough and soft. It also has good air permeability, excellent storage quality and does not pose harm to the human body. With such properties, Korean Paper is excellent for fashion materials, contributing to the future development of Korean fashion design. In this respect, the study proposes that our unique Korean Paper can be used in designing Korean style dresses. This study aims to suggest the possibility of traditional beauty in terms of modern and creative aspects. Moreover, it aims to promote the excellence of Korean culture to the world and develop differentiated designs at the same time. The study has significant implication in that it brings renewed awareness regarding the excellence of Korean Paper as a material in making practical dresses.
